During rural rotations, students are required to take part in
activities which are designed to complement the clinical portion
of their learning experience with problem-based instruction, community
service projects, and community-based research.
Interdisciplinary
(IDS) sessions take place every Friday at Grafton
City Hospital from 11:30am-2:00pm. These sessions bring students
from various disciplines together with health care professionals
to examine case studies.
Research
activities also are community based. Students may take part
in formal or informal surveys, or create their own projects to
learn more about the health care concerns of the community.
